It is with great sadness that the family of Daniel Francis O’Neil Sr. announce his

passing on June 25, 2023. Daniel was born in Syracuse, New York on May 11, 1944.

He was the son of Charles and Florence Wurtenberger O’Neil and grew up in

Astoria, New York. He graduated from Bryant High School in 1962. He was married

to Susan Riscen O’Neil on July 24, 1964. They had two sons, Daniel and David, and

were married for several years before they decided to part ways. He was then

married to Joyce Davis Reed on March 12, 1983 and they enjoyed 38 loving years

together before her passing on October 30, 2020. He reconnected with his first

love, Susan and they spent his last few years happily together. Daniel worked as a

mechanic in Astoria before taking a position with Thomas’s English Muffins as a

delivery man. This job led him to Roxbury, New York where he lived the majority of

his life. He then worked for the area lumber company as a truck driver, yardman,

salesman, and finally the store manager until his retirement in 2006. Daniel was an

avid golfer and spent many days golfing with his friends and family members. He

loved to travel, especially to Florida and would retire there for several weeks each

year. Dan loved NASCAR, Columbo, old western movies, especially those with his

favorite actor, John Wayne, beating everyone at poker, and visiting the casinos. He

was the proud grandfather of Dane, Ian, Dylan, Aidan, Emily, and Jaxon as well as

Matthew and Patrick. He would never miss an opportunity to boast about his

grandchildren. Daniel was a great father, husband, friend, and worker and will be

missed by all who knew him. He is survived by his sons, Daniel (and Kelly) O’Neil and

David (and Caroline) O’Neil along with stepson, Jeffrey Reed, and his

grandchildren. He leaves behind his partner, Susan O’Neil along with several nieces

and nephews. He was predeceased by his step-children, Karna and Billy as well as

his brother, Charlie O’Neil and his parents.
